A short and sweet guided sit, for anytime. Perfect for those who are new to meditation, and/or those who feel like they don't have time. An exploration of opposites in the body, breath, sound and gratitude.

Transcript

Hello,

Find yourself a comfortable seat.

Whatever that looks like for you and take a deep breath in and out.

We'll do one more just like that.

Deep inhale in,

Filling up the belly and exhale out.

And from wherever you are,

Lift the skin out from under your sit bones,

Feel your sit bones rooting down.

And at the same time,

Feel the crown of your head lifting up toward the ceiling.

So immediately you feel a little bit of opposition in the body from the grounding in your seat to the lightness in your head.

And notice what's happening with your breath.

Try to keep it fluid.

Inhale,

Filling up through the belly and exhale,

Emptying out.

And notice if you feel any tension in the body.

Give yourself a gentle reminder to soften through the eyebrows,

Soften through the jaw,

Creating space between the top and bottom rows of teeth,

Relaxing your tongue,

Softening through the shoulders,

Letting your hands rest wherever they're comfortable,

And then letting the belly be soft.

Breath moving in and out.

And tune your awareness to everything that you can hear.

So opening your ears,

Welcoming in all sounds as part of your practice.

And now I invite you to bring one hand or maybe both hands to your heart center,

Right at the center of your chest.

And take a moment to think of three things you are grateful for in this moment.

And we'll seal that in with breath.

Take a deep inhale in through the nose.

And exhale.

Thank you for taking a little bit of time to sit.

Enjoy the rest of your day or night.
